Release checklist — `shrinkray` batch image resizer, step 7 of 12. Verify the signed release tarball matches the artifact promoted from staging, then run the smoke suite against the fixture bundle in `testdata/large-set`. If any resize job exceeds the memory ceiling, halt the release and page the imaging lead. Record the verification outcome alongside the build token below.

pipeline stamp: htk9_608b8770b

Subject: Training budget for next year

Hi all — heads up that the L&D budget for next year lands at roughly the same level as this year, with a modest bump for the Fernbrook leadership track. Department heads should submit draft plans by month-end. One strategic consideration is driving this allocation, and it's for this group only.

internal memo for fafog-fadug: Gross margin on Holwyn came in at 10 percent against a plan of 5 percent. Only 5 of the 140 pilot accounts renewed Holwyn, so a churn review is set for January 1.

Future maintainers should understand that this is deliberate: banner configurations carry legal weight, so unsigned pushes are rejected outright, even from CI. Tokens are scoped per environment, and the staging scope cannot touch production consent records under any circumstances. Rotation happens quarterly; expired credentials fail closed with a descriptive error rather than falling back. Local development uses the shared internal service key provided below.

app token of fahaf-kafop = kto2_yj